Moriah Brown's Beginnings - A Creative Life

Moriah Brown came into this world in East Los Angeles, in a place called Montebello, so she’s a California person through and through. She’s the oldest of five kids, which, you know, can often mean learning to be a leader or a helper from a young age. Her mom, Carol Navarro, and her dad, Troy Brown, both spent time working as performers and artists in the entertainment business before, so it’s fair to say that being around creative endeavors was probably a pretty normal thing for her growing up. Moriah Brown's Acting Roles - Where Can You Spot Her?

If you're wondering where you might have seen Moriah Brown, she has appeared in a good number of television shows and films. Her acting work is pretty varied, which means she gets to play different kinds of people in different kinds of stories. This range is something performers often work hard to achieve, and she seems to have a natural talent for it, you know.

Some of the places where she has appeared include "The Six Triple Eight," a film that's out on Netflix, which is a pretty big deal. She also had a part in "Power Book II: Ghost" on Starz, where she played a character named Keke Travis. And then there's "Raising Dion" on Netflix, where she took on the role of Willa Stokes. What is Keke Travis's Role in Moriah Brown's Career?

Keke Travis, the person Moriah Brown plays in "Power Book II: Ghost," is a pretty important character in that show. She is a top person at Weston Holdings, a big company, and she gets caught up in a romantic connection with Brayden. But there’s more to Keke than just that; she has a hidden plan to figure out what Brayden and Tariq are doing and how she can use that information. Future Projects for Moriah Brown

Moriah Brown continues to be active in the entertainment scene, with new projects on the horizon. For example, she has a part in a film called "Vanya" and another one titled "One Guy, Too Many Dates," which is set for release in 2026. There’s also "War Dawgz," coming out in 2025, and of course, "The Six Triple Eight," which is already out.
